The long-reigning Thai king whose immense moral authority repeatedly steadied a turbulent polity, embodying monarchy as the symbolic anchor of the nation.

social

Deeply traditional symbol of national and Buddhist unity.

economic

Promoted a 'sufficiency economy' of moderation and market.

governance

Vast moral authority within a constitutional but coup-prone order.

Notable for
  • Longest-reigning Thai monarch
  • 'Sufficiency economy' philosophy
  • National unifying figure
